Kilián
Also spelled: Cillian, Killian, Kilian
Pronunciation: KEE-lee-ahn
Meaning
church, cell, or warrior
Origin
Irish, Latin
About Kilián
Kilián offers a compelling blend of strength and history, a name that feels both ancient and perfectly suited for a modern child. With roots in Old Irish and Latin, it carries meanings like "church," "cell," or even "warrior," suggesting a quiet fortitude or a steadfast spirit. This is a name for parents who appreciate a rich European heritage and a sound that stands out without being overly trendy. While often associated with its more common Anglicized forms, Kilián’s distinct Hungarian and Slovak popularity gives it a unique, less-traveled charm, hinting at a cross-cultural appeal beyond its immediate Irish origins. It’s a choice that speaks to a desire for a name with gravitas and a subtle, distinctive edge.
